Red Panda's Raster 2 Delay and Pitch shift pedal is an ultra-versatile unit that opens the portal to a new dimension of sounds. Whether you're chasing reverse delays, infinite descents, or chaotic self-oscillation, the Raster 2 will more than meet your needs.
Powering this stompbox is a clean delay with up to 1600 milliseconds of delay time and a highly dynamic Feedback control. These knobs beg to be experimented with, capable of dialing in anything from subtle repeats to turbulent, textured feedback loops on the verge of blowing up. The Raster 2 also sports a tone control that sweeps from dark analog-style repeats to digital clarity with plenty of attack. And, with two delay channels that offer series, parallel, or ping pong modes, users will have access to an extensive sonic palette.
That's not all the Raster 2 has on tap, though. Equipped with an impressively accurate pitch shifting circuit, this pedal can conjure tempo-synced arpeggios, ethereal organ sounds, and supernatural chorused repeats. It also has a detune setting, adding an entirely different element to this pedal's bag of tricks.

Specs
Size: 3.05" x 4.75" x 2.5"
Input impedance: 1 MΩ
Output impedance: < 1 kΩ
Bypass: Analog Buffered
Power: 9V DC, center negative
Current: 250 mA
